CVE-2016-6415 — Cisco IOS, IOS XR, and IOS XE IKEv1 Information Disclosure Vulnerability

Cisco IOS, IOS XR, and IOS XE contain insufficient condition checks in the part of the code that handles Internet Key Exchange version 1 (IKEv1) security negotiation requests. contains an information disclosure vulnerability in the Internet Key Exchange version 1 (IKEv1) that could allow an attacker to retrieve memory contents. Successful exploitation could allow the attacker to retrieve memory contents, which can lead to information disclosure. Required action: Apply updates per vendor instructions.
